What Are Short Courses?

Short courses in South Africa are skill-focused training programmes designed to help you acquire specific knowledge or improve existing skills in less time compared to traditional qualifications. These courses typically span a few hours to several months and are ideal for individuals looking to enhance their expertise without committing to lengthy study schedules.

Unlike full qualifications such as diplomas, short courses focus on targeted learning areas. They cover diverse subjects, including graphic design, business management, photography, and event planning, providing practical insights that meet current industry demands. For instance, programmes in digital marketing teach specialised skills like social media strategies or SEO techniques, aligning with fast-evolving market needs.

Offered online or on-campus, short courses give you flexibility in choosing how and when to study. Online options allow you to learn remotely, while on-campus training often includes hands-on sessions that enhance practical understanding. This flexibility is particularly beneficial in balancing your education with work or other commitments.

Who Can Benefit from Short Courses?

Short courses offer tailored, practical training for individuals seeking focused skill development. In South Africa, they're particularly beneficial for jobseekers, employees, and entrepreneurs who want flexible and cost-effective learning solutions.

Jobseekers

If you're searching for employment, short courses can enhance your CV by bridging skills gaps or gaining knowledge in high-demand areas. Fields such as digital marketing, web development, and project management are common examples. They enable you to quickly gain the qualifications and practical skills companies value, helping you stand out in competitive job markets and enhancing your opportunities.

Entrepreneurs

Entrepreneurs with limited time find short courses effective for learning key business skills like financial management or branding. These courses provide immediate, applicable knowledge to implement in their ventures. In South Africa, entrepreneurs often choose programmes covering small business management or marketing strategies that align with local market demands, boosting business growth.

Employees

If you're employed and seeking career advancement, short courses can refine your skill set or help you adapt to new roles. Topics such as leadership, communication, or industry-specific technologies align with professional growth needs. Employers often encourage their teams to enrol in focused training sessions, recognising that upskilling employees results in improved performance and efficiency.

Students

Students transitioning between educational stages often benefit from short courses when exploring new fields or enhancing existing knowledge. These courses provide insights into specialised industries like design, photography, or event planning, helping you make well-informed academic or career decisions. Flexible study modes facilitate balancing education with other commitments.

Short courses are designed for various goals: gaining employment, launching new ventures, or climbing career ladders. They provide an accessible, efficient way to acquire the skills you need without the long-term commitment of traditional qualifications.

Popular Types of Short Courses

Short courses cover a wide range of interests and industries, offering compact, skill-focused options for varied goals. In South Africa, popular types include creative arts, business, technology, and professional certification courses.

  • Creative Arts Courses

Explore subjects like graphic design, photography, and performing arts. Many colleges in South Africa design these courses to help you refine creative skills or enter industries such as media and marketing. For example, short programmes in videography equip you with essential filming and editing techniques.

  • Business and Management Courses

Learn skills in areas like project management, entrepreneurship, and digital marketing. These offerings are ideal if you're aiming to improve efficiency or lead initiatives in your organisation. Business-related short courses often provide practical strategies and tools for immediate application.

  • Technology and IT Courses

Build knowledge in high-demand fields such as web development, artificial intelligence, and cybersecurity. With the rapid digitisation in South Africa, short technology courses can make you competitive in sectors needing technical expertise.

  • Professional Certifications

Gain qualifications in fields like teaching, office administration, or health and safety. Many short professional courses provide certifications recognised by South African regulatory bodies, enhancing your employability.

  • Event Planning and Hospitality Courses

Develop skills for careers in events, tourism, and hospitality. These courses teach you to manage events efficiently or deliver client-focused services, areas where South Africa thrives as a popular global destination.

Short courses not only teach skills but also give practical experience relevant to the South African job market, bridging gaps between traditional education and industry-specific needs.

How to Choose the Right Short Course

Choosing the right short course depends on your goals, interests, and career aspirations. Consider what skills you want to develop or enhance and how they align with your professional or personal objectives. Look for courses that offer practical, industry-relevant training and check if the format—online or on-campus—suits your schedule.

Research reputable institutions like Oakfields College that provide structured, high-quality programmes. Review course content, duration, and costs to ensure they meet your needs. By selecting the right short course, you can gain valuable skills that open doors to new opportunities and help you stay competitive in today’s evolving job market.
